This article analyses factors that contribute to the livelihood of smallholder farmers living near the Cyabayaga and Rugeramigoziwetlands. Three tools were used: focus group discussion, formal surveys and Monitoring for Quality Improvement (MONQI). Farming systems in wetlands and on hillsides differ. Level of education, resource availability, land ownership and location have important impacts on the location and type of farming systems practised by households. The dependency of households on wetlands varies between sites.

This paper describes the challenges surrounding current and future water use in the tropical Andes by first reviewing the modern and future projected hydrological cycle and anticipated impacts on environmental services provided by glaciers and wetland vegetation. The discussion then elaborates on the current tensions and conflicts surrounding water use from a social and economic perspective and ends by focusing on the challenges ahead and looking at possible solutions for more sustainable and equitable future water use in the region.

According to this video, the areas around the Himalayas are most affected by melting glaciers, a product of climate change. This video tells the story of the Jhelum Basin experiences in adapting to climate change in the Himalayas. Made by Wetlands International South Asia programme, it explains the issues around and the role of wetlands in these mountain areas in regulating water flows and mitigating the impacts of climate change.

Törnebybäcken, a stream which drains most of the Kalmar countryside just west of Kalmar, is one of the municipality's most nutrient-loaded water bodies. Kalmar airport contributes to the supply of mainly nitrogen that is used to keep the runways unfrozen. Through a unique partnership between CAA and Kalmar municipality, a large proportion of mainly nitrogen, but also phosphorus that would otherwise be added to the West Lake (a bay of the Baltic Sea), are deleted in the landscaped wetland park Kalmar Dämme.

An artificial wetland was built in the spring of 2006 next to the lake Myrsjön in Nacka. The aim is to use nature’s own mechanisms to clean the polluted storm water from an industrial area, before it runs into the lake Myrsjön.
